Shaun Wright-Phillips or Alan Shearer could be top of Rafael Benitez's shopping list should Michael Owen seal his shock move to Real Madrid.
The Spaniard will have to move quickly in the transfer market to quell disquiet among the fans at any departure of local lad Owen and will look to bring in a big name immediately.
Wright-Phillips has already been linked with a move to Anfield this pre-season and Liverpool would see the exciting 22-year-old as an excellent investment.
Manchester City have already issued a 'hands-off' warning to other clubs but Liverpool would carry considerably more financial clout with any money from an Owen deal.
City are also in the midst of a severe cash crisis at the moment and could be forced to reluctantly cash in on their star.
Shearer meanwhile, who has been rumoured to be a target for the Reds in the past, could be a short-term solution.
The player is reported to be concerned at his prospects for the new season given the summer arrival of Patrick Kluivert from Barcelona, with Craig Bellamy also desperate for a first-team spot.
Shearer would be the ideal striker for either £14m Anfield arrival Djibril Cisse or Euro 2004 star Milan Baros to play off, and Shearer may be tempted by one last move in his career.
